The DTS model features a high-speed drag system optimized for fast retrieves and rapid lure work. The DT series offers standard multi-disc drag in three gear ratios: 6.2:1 for slower presentations, 7.3:1 (H) for medium-fast work, and 8.1:1 (X) for high-speed casting.
Choose 6.2:1 for heavier lures, topwater, or slow crankbaits where power and control matter more than speed. Select 7.3:1 for mixed applications with medium-sized lures. Pick 8.1:1 when you need fast retrieves for finesse lures, reaction baits, or covering water quickly.
LITECAST magnesium is corrosion-resistant when properly coated and maintained. These reels include corrosion-resistant sideplates and are safe for freshwater and saltwater use. Regular rinsing after saltwater exposure and light lubrication will extend the reel's life significantly.

All Hakai models carry 6–7 ball bearings plus one roller bearing, which is more than adequate for modern baitcasting. This configuration provides smooth, responsive retrieve while maintaining reliability. More bearings alone do not guarantee better performance—quality bearings and proper maintenance matter most.
Yes. The corrosion-resistant magnesium frame and stainless steel components are designed for saltwater use. Always rinse thoroughly with fresh water after each saltwater session, dry completely, and apply light reel oil to moving parts. This routine maintenance will preserve your reel for years.

The Okuma Hakai line delivers lightweight, high-performance low-profile baitcasting reels built for anglers who demand precision and durability. Each model features a LITECAST magnesium alloy frame and compact 167–170g design that fits naturally in your hand, reducing fatigue over long days on the water.
The LITECAST magnesium body pairs with corrosion-resistant sideplates for reliability in freshwater and saltwater conditions. A 42mm oversized brass main gear, hardened and machine-cut, transfers power smoothly under load. The lightweight, patented Flite Spool design maximizes casting distance while the hollow stainless steel main shaft reduces weight without sacrificing strength.
Most models feature a multi-disc hybrid drag system combining stainless steel and carbon washers for smooth, progressive drag curve. The external adjustable magnetic cast control system lets you dial in your throw weight, while the precision C-40x carbon injection star drag gives fine control over line tension. Quick-Set anti-reverse roller bearing ensures solid hook sets.
Each Hakai includes 6–7 stainless steel ball bearings plus one roller bearing, delivering the smooth retrieve you expect from a modern reel. A built-in universal line diameter indicator helps you spool correctly without guessing.
Choose based on your casting style and target fish. The DTS model offers a high-speed drag system at 8.1:1 ratio (84 cm/turn), ideal for rapid retrieves. The DT series ranges from 6.2:1 for slower, more controlled work on larger lures, to 7.3:1 and 8.1:1 for faster presentations.
